Chuck Swiger wrote:
| On Oct 27, 2008, at 11:35 AM, matt donovan wrote:
|> I am writing a port for cinelerra and to grab the source you must get it
|> from the git repo that they have. so the software doesn't have a
|> version so
|> to speak.
|>
|> Should I use the version from the installed version after I install
|> cinelerra for the portversion and just tar it up?
|
| Create your own tarball and give it a version which is a date-timestamp
| like "20081027"...

Or use the revision control's revision number.
